How does young love differ from mature love?
Young love is often characterized by its intensity, idealism, and dramatic nature. It's a time of experimentation and discovery, both emotionally and romantically. Mature love, on the other hand, tends to be more grounded, stable, and built on shared experiences, mutual respect, and a deeper understanding of oneself and one's partner. The intensity might be less overwhelming, but the depth and commitment are often stronger.
What are some common challenges faced during young love?
Navigating young love often presents a unique set of challenges. These can include:
-
Insecurity and jealousy: The lack of experience and the intensity of emotions can lead to insecurity and jealousy.
-
Communication difficulties: Learning to communicate effectively is crucial, but it's a skill that takes time to develop.
-
Balancing relationships with other aspects of life: Young love can be all-consuming, but it's important to remember school, friends, and family.
-
Dealing with heartbreak: Heartbreak is an inevitable part of life, and learning to cope with it is a crucial life lesson.
